Standards
Supported
IEEE 802.11b/g/n compatible WLAN
IEEE 802.11e QoS Enhancement (WMM)
IEEE 802.11h TPC, Spectrum Measurement
802.11i (WPA, WPA2). Open, shared key, and pair-wise key
authentication services
WLAN MAC
Features
Frame aggregation for increased MAC efficiency (A-MSDU, A-MPDU)
Low latency immediate High-Throughput Block Acknowledgement
(HT-BA)
PHY-level spoofing to enhance legacy compatibility
Power saving mechanism
Channel management and co-existence
Transmit Opportunity (TXOP) Short Inter-Frame Space (SIFS) bursting for
higher multimedia bandwidth
WLAN PHY
Features
IEEE 802.11n OFDM
One Transmit and one Receive path (1T1R)
20MHz and 40MHz bandwidth transmission
Short Guard Interval (400ns)
DSSS with DBPSK and DQPSK, CCK modulation with long and short
preamble
OFDM with BPSK, QPSK, 16QAM, and 64QAM modulation.
Convolutional Coding Rate: 1/2, 2/3, 3/4, and 5/6
Maximum data rate 54Mbps in 802.11g and 150Mbps in 802.11n
Switch diversity for DSSS/CCK
Hardware antenna diversity
Selectable receiver FIR filters
Programmable scaling in transmitter and receiver to trade quantization
noise against increased probability of clipping Fast
receiver Automatic Gain Control (AGC)
On-chip ADC and DAC
